Practice Quiz 1 Level up on the above skills and collect up to 240 Mastery points Start quiz Equivalent representations of … WebThe percentage of a number is the value of the number out of 100. It is calculated by using the formula (part/whole) × 100. For example, in a class, there are 26 boys and 24 girls. So, the percentage of boys in the class is 26/ (26+24) × 100 = 26/50 × 100 = 52%, which means out of 100, 52 are boys.

WebSkill 1: Percentage of an Amount. To calculate the percentage of an amount, we convert the percentage to a decimal or fraction and then multiply this by the amount. Example: Calculate \textcolor {blue} {16 \%} of \textcolor {blue} {60}. With a calculator: We need to multiply \textcolor {blue} {16\%} as a decimal by 60.
